These are Brooks Night Life Bands.
  • They are super reflective with 3M Scotchlight retro reflective film
  • You can wear them on your wrist, arms, or legs.
  • The hook and loop closure makes them easily adjustable.
  • They will fit over any thing you are wearing, (i.e. long sleeve, jacket, coat, snowbibs if you live in the Rockies, etc...)
